“Hello, room service? One crunchwrap supreme please.” That order will be real come August when the masters of Fourth Meal open the Taco Bell Hotel in Palm Springs. Most of the details of the hotel, including its specific location, remain under wraps (pun intended). The only thing Taco Bell has given fans is an 11-second teaser of a check-in desk.

…read more

Source:: AOL.com


(Visited 2 times, 1 visits today)

Leave a Reply

Your email address will not be published. Required fields are marked *